Space-Saving Options There are a variety of options to make space for an oven that is just one. Some models are designed to fit into the wall cabinet, removing the need for a separate range. This is a great option for smaller kitchens and will give a modern, sleek design for your home. It's also less costly than double wall ovens and could require lower costs for installation as you do not need to alter the layout of the room or create a bigger cutout. Another option is to install your oven on a countertop. Designers usually choose this option to create an unidirectional transition between the cooktop and oven. It also allows the oven to be at a more ergonomic height to cook at. This is especially beneficial for people with mobility issues who have trouble getting their feet down to take food out. Alternately, you can put your oven on an island in your kitchen to create a cozy cooking area that is ideal to host parties. This arrangement can increase the counter space and is ideal for families that need to prepare multiple dishes at the same time. This kind of arrangement requires that the oven be adequately supported and has adequate ventilation.
